- Company Name
- SOLWARE AUTO
- Job Title
- Lead Tech (H/F)
- Job Description
-
**Job Title**
Tech Lead (Lead Tech)
**Role Summary**
Lead the technical direction of a software product, manage a development team, and collaborate across departments to deliver high‑quality, scalable, and maintainable applications. Drive best practices, coding standards, and continuous improvement while leveraging AI tools to enhance productivity.
**Expectations**
- Manage and mentor a team of developers.
- Own the technical quality and delivery of the product.
- Collaborate with product, design, and DevOps to meet business objectives.
- Maintain Agile cadence and ensure timely delivery of features.
**Key Responsibilities**
1. **Technical Leadership** – Set best‑practice guidelines, resolve complex technical issues, and coach team members.
2. **Software Development** – Make architectural and component decisions, oversee code reviews, validate pull requests, and ensure database consistency.
3. **Quality & Performance** – Guarantee reliability, performance, scalability, and maintainability of the application.
4. **DevOps & CI/CD** – Manage build pipelines, deployment processes, and infrastructure on Azure DevOps and AWS.
5. **Productivity Enhancement** – Guide the team in using AI for code generation, documentation, code review, and unit‑test creation.
6. **Agile Execution** – Participate actively in sprint ceremonies, backlog refinement, and iterative delivery.
7. **Technology Watch** – Evaluate emerging technologies, assess their fit for the product, and recommend integrations.
**Required Skills**
- Strong proficiency in C# and React.
- Experience with Azure DevOps, AWS cloud services, and DevOps practices.
- Knowledge of software architecture, system design, and database modeling.
- Hands‑on experience with code reviews, pull‑request validation, and CI/CD pipelines.
- Familiarity with Agile methodologies and sprint ceremonies.
- Ability to use AI tools for development productivity (e.g., code generation, tests, documentation).
- Leadership and mentoring skills; excellent written and spoken English (minimum B2).
- Strong problem‑solving and communication abilities.
**Required Education & Certifications**
- Bachelor’s degree or higher in Computer Science, Software Engineering, or related field.
- Minimum 5 years of professional software development experience.
- Certifications in Azure or AWS (e.g., Azure Developer Associate, AWS Developer Associate) are a plus.